Output 52e8a1555d13cf282f49d6b721f984e05452fa57788b2dd1a7c75e99b3f41ac2:1

value
19744924
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1323a495b0ba9348a8134a5a0dcada140a84cbc8 OP_EQUAL
address
33SDThdLCNWSPPwDHaRDL1MBQjYqDC8Bu6
transaction
52e8a1555d13cf282f49d6b721f984e05452fa57788b2dd1a7c75e99b3f41ac2
spent
true